Your jacket is made with recycled material so it needs a little extra love and care.
We recommend shaking your jacket and fluffing its fur. For its original form to be restored, hang for a couple of hours.
A quick way to freshen your jacket is to hang, air out and wipe with a damp cloth.
This process will cut back on water and energy consumption, while being more delicate to the environment and your jacket.
Outerwear Storage Tips
Clean
Spot clean your items before washing, while following specific wash instructions on your garment.
Hang
Wooden hangers are sturdy and will help your garment retain shape and remain wrinkle-free. If you want to go the extra mile, store your coat in a garment bag to protect it from dust and mildew.
Store
You want to avoid your items from being exposed to the sunlight as it will fade the colour. Storing in a dry place will avoid moisture from building up and reduce the potential for mold.
Care by Category
Always refer to your garment’s care label for specific details.
PARKAS with/without Vegan Fur trim:
Remove vegan fur trim if possible
Machine washable at maximum temperature of 30c
Wash on a gentle cycle with cold water and regular detergent
Do not bleach
Hang to dry
Do not dry clean
PARKAS with vegan leather shell:
Do not machine wash
Use damp cloth to wipe down the surface
Do not bleach
Do not tumble dry
Do not dry clean
Do not iron
PUFFERS:
Machine washable at maximum temperature of 30
Wash on a gentle cycle with cold water and regular detergent
Hang to dry
Do not dry clean
